On June 23, 2024, the St. Chrischona Theological Seminary (tsc) sent 23 graduates off after successfully completing their studies. During a service attended by approximately 300 people, the tsc offered them many encouraging words for their future paths—above all, the advice to trust in God’s guidance.

Trust the helmsman

In her sermon, lecturer Kristina Imwalle used the image of a rowboat: All rowers sit with their backs to the direction of travel, and only the coxswain has a view of the course. «The rowers must learn to trust the coxswain to steer well and set the right pace,» said Kristina Imwalle. It’s the same with God. Based on two Bible verses from Proverbs 3:5-6 and Psalm 25:5, she explained that God wants to guide us and smooth the paths. Both verses speak of God’s faithfulness and trust in him.

The graduates were advisedKristina Imwalleto do nothing without God. «We must not imagine that our talents are sufficient to make our ministry fruitful. Only together with Jesus Christ can we bear lasting fruit,» said the lecturer.

«Rich backpack with a lot of knowledge and experience»

Rector Dr. Benedikt Walker reflected on the years of study. He expressed his delight that the graduates are taking with them a «rich backpack of theological knowledge, but also life experiences.» Most of them begin service in Christian congregations, ministries, or missionary organizations after completing their studies.

Personally and spiritually mature

Depending on their program and study structure, the graduates studied at the tsc for between one and seven years. During this time, the young people matured personally and spiritually. Marc Burger, who completed the bachelor’s program in Theology & Music, reported: «God taught me to be patient with myself, to better understand my strengths and weaknesses, and to use them to the best of my ability to invest myself in His kingdom and to serve people with my music.»

A musical broadcast weekend

The commencement service was the highlight of a weekend with which the tsc celebrated the sending off of its graduates. Music played a major role. The program’s bands performedTheology & Musicin official exams, what they had learned and rehearsed. Songs from the TSC choir and ensembles were performed at a concert. In addition, TSC singer-songwriters performed some of their own compositions. A new music video by the «TSC Collective» premiered. Graduate Hannah Renz interpreted Paul Gerhardt’s poem «Ich danke dir mit Freuden» (I thank you with joy) as an appealing, modern song of praise with timelessly hopeful lyrics.
